Output e37491c28ecf0f87270d0ebcbfa11465edf78dc182a3f7f2726f36bc435790bc:49

value
582085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a5dc2479d17a37565e992d49a72c486ff31940a OP_EQUAL
address
32dpzwmEb3KvA7pxKtWA1t4ure6XNgfajG
transaction
e37491c28ecf0f87270d0ebcbfa11465edf78dc182a3f7f2726f36bc435790bc
spent
true